CONTINENTAL DIVIDE ELECTRIC COOPERATIVE INC, founded in 1945, is a mid-sized nonprofit that reported $69.6M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023.

Mission

TO PROVIDE QUALITY AND RELIABLE ELECTRIC SERVICE TO MEMBERS OF THE COOPERATIVE.
